    Momma714 Best time to inject Copaxone, morning or evening?

    I would like to know if it is better to inject copaxone in the morning or in the evening. Thank you , Momm714

    #2
    I do it at bedtime because sometimes there's some skin irritation that I wouldn't want to have to put clothing on top of.

      #3
      I do it Monday morning, Wednesday mid-day, Friday evening. That way, I don't go 3 days without an injection -- it's about 2 1/3 day each time.
